Summary:
The following book has resulted from a series of public discourses by the author upon the great scientific discoveries of recent times with regard to the Antiquity and Origin of the Human race, and the Position of Man in Nature. The great and almost unexampled interest in the subject, and its importance in the development and further evolution of our general conception of the Universe and of life, from the point of view of philosophical realism, (an importance which is still far from being sufficiently acknowledged), will justify the author in abstaining from any prefatory explanation of his motives in deciding to communicate in the present compilation, the essential parts of these discourses to a more distant or larger public, in a form suited for general comprehension.
